- Get an AI API Key
- RipAI uses AI to extract and enrich metadata from your PDFs. You'll need an API key from at least one AI provider. If you already have one, skip to Step 3.

- 🛠Troubleshooting
- "No API key found" when testing
- Make sure you added the key in
- Edit -> Settings -> AI Providers
- Test Connection fails
- Double-check that you copied the full API key and that your provider account is active
- License activation dialog on launch
- Enter your trial key from your RipAI confirmation email
